A selective bottleneck during host entry drives the evolution of new legume symbionts

2022-03-04

Abstract excerpt

During the emergence of new host-microbe symbioses, multiple selective pressures-acting at the different steps of the microbial life cycle–shape the phenotypic traits that jointly determine microbial fitness. However, the relative contribution of these different selective pressures to the adaptive trajectories of microbial symbionts are still poorly known.
